    Understanding Your Bong

    Before diving into safety tips, it’s crucial to understand the basics of your smoking device. Bongs, also known as water pipes, use water to filter and cool smoke before inhalation. They come in various shapes, sizes, and materials, each offering a unique experience. Exploring the different types of bongs can help you choose the right one for your needs.

    Cleaning and Maintenance

    Regular cleaning is paramount for bong safety. A dirty bong can harbor harmful bacteria and mold, potentially leading to respiratory issues. Here’s how to keep your bong clean:

    1. Empty and rinse your bong after each use.
    2. Use a mixture of isopropyl alcohol and coarse salt for deep cleaning.
    3. Clean all removable parts separately.
    4. Rinse thoroughly with warm water before use.

    Aim to deep clean your bong at least once a week, depending on the frequency of use.

    Safe Usage Practices

    Responsible use goes beyond just cleaning. Here are some key safety tips:

    • Use clean water: Change the water in your bong before each session.
    • Mind your environment: Smoke in a well-ventilated area to avoid smoke buildup.
    • Avoid sharing: If you must share, use individual mouthpieces to prevent the spread of germs.
    • Start slow: Take small hits to gauge your tolerance, especially with new strains.
    • Stay hydrated: Keep water nearby to combat dry mouth and throat irritation.

    Choosing Quality Materials

    The materials used in your bong can significantly impact your smoking experience and health. Glass is often considered the safest option due to its non-porous nature and ease of cleaning. If opting for plastic or acrylic bongs, ensure they’re made from food-grade materials free from harmful chemicals.

    Storage and Handling

    Proper storage is crucial for maintaining your bong’s integrity and ensuring safety:

    • Store in a cool, dry place away from direct sunlight.
    • Use a padded case or bag for transportation.
    • Keep out of reach of children and pets.
    • Handle with care to avoid cracks or breaks that could lead to injuries.
